cyrx, sg: When I want to use 128ths I just double the BPM and use 64ths. In other word if you have to use 128ths your BPM setting is too low. For syncing I just use 192nds. Last edited by jimerax; 08-17-2008 at 10:42 PM.. |

I use notepad for note denominations not supported by SM. If you need 128th notes, make 128 rows of 0's and go. Need 43rd notes? Make 43 rows of 0's and go.
